Monbazillac
Monbazillac is an AOC located in the South West France region, primarily known for its sweet dessert wines. The appellation is situated near the Dordogne River, benefiting from a microclimate that promotes the development of noble rot, essential for producing its signature wines. Monbazillac wines are typically made from late-harvest grapes, resulting in rich, concentrated flavors. The legal boundaries of the appellation encompass several communes, with strict regulations governing grape varieties and production methods.
